From the study of an ancient Martian meteorite fallen in the Sahara desert to the reconstruction of a piece of Martian history older than 4.4 billion years ago…
The aim is to trace back to when the great difference between the lowlands that characterize the northern hemisphere and the plateaus typical of the southern hemisphere was formed, determining an average difference between the two hemispheres between one and three kilometers of altitude…
